Log in

Compare Stocks

Enter up to five stock symbols separated by a comma or space (ex. BAC,WFC,JPM,LON:BARC).
Date Range: 

 Ra PharmaceuticalsAlkermesTaro Pharmaceutical IndustriesAgios PharmaceuticalsChemoCentryx
SymbolNASDAQ:RARXNASDAQ:ALKSNYSE:TARONASDAQ:AGIONASDAQ:CCXI
Price Information
Current Price$47.99$16.75$68.31$53.04$63.14
52 Week RangeHoldHoldBuyBuyBuy
Beat the Market™ Rank
Overall Score0.71.71.41.51.5
Analysis Score1.04.03.53.43.6
Community Score2.42.92.22.72.7
Dividend Score0.00.00.00.00.0
Ownership Score0.01.00.01.01.0
Earnings & Valuation Score0.00.61.30.60.0
Analyst Ratings
Consensus RecommendationHoldHoldBuyBuyBuy
Consensus Price Target$48.00$21.17$96.00$66.20$70.13
% Upside from Price Target0.02% upside26.41% upside40.54% upside24.81% upside11.06% upside
Trade Information
Market Cap$2.27 billion$2.57 billion$2.66 billion$3.61 billion$3.66 billion
Beta1.051.40.812.092.08
Average Volume1,158,5001,572,10930,801775,503621,328
Sales & Book Value
Annual Revenue$3 million$1.17 billion$644.77 million$117.91 million$36.13 million
Price / Sales757.112.274.0530.99108.09
CashflowN/A$0.60 per share$6.82 per shareN/AN/A
Price / CashN/A27.7910.01N/AN/A
Book Value$5.56 per share$6.70 per share$55.15 per share$9.08 per share$0.97 per share
Price / Book8.632.501.245.8465.09
Profitability
Net Income$-102,690,000.00$-196,620,000.00$244.24 million$-411,470,000.00$-55,490,000.00
EPS($2.31)$0.07$6.35($6.86)($0.98)
Trailing P/E RatioN/AN/A10.74N/AN/A
Forward P/E RatioN/AN/AN/AN/A
P/E GrowthN/AN/AN/AN/AN/A
Net MarginsN/A-11.63%37.88%-205.20%-192.93%
Return on Equity (ROE)-44.61%4.99%11.94%-63.85%-100.55%
Return on Assets (ROA)-41.60%3.01%10.79%-45.21%-30.75%
Dividend
Annual PayoutN/AN/AN/AN/AN/A
Dividend YieldN/AN/AN/AN/AN/A
Three-Year Dividend GrowthN/AN/AN/AN/AN/A
Payout RatioN/AN/AN/AN/AN/A
Years of Consecutive Dividend GrowthN/AN/AN/AN/AN/A
Debt
Debt-to-Equity Ratio0.01%0.26%N/A0.17%0.40%
Current Ratio14.78%2.69%6.88%8.41%3.22%
Quick Ratio14.79%2.36%6.19%8.27%3.22%
Ownership Information
Institutional Ownership PercentageN/A97.90%11.60%97.73%69.97%
Insider Ownership Percentage4.30%4.49%13.80%3.16%9.30%
Miscellaneous
Employees722,2351,46448282
Shares Outstanding47.33 million158.74 million38.26 million68.89 million61.85 million
Next Earnings DateN/A7/23/2020 (Estimated)8/13/2020 (Estimated)8/6/2020 (Estimated)8/3/2020 (Estimated)
OptionableOptionableOptionableOptionableOptionableOptionable

Enter your email address below to receive a concise daily summary of analysts' upgrades, downgrades and new coverage with MarketBeat.com's FREE daily email newsletter.